NXP 74LVC1G80GW: A Comprehensive Technical Overview of the Single D-Type Flip-Flop IC
The NXP 74LVC1G80GW is a single positive-edge triggered D-type flip-flop belonging to NXP Semiconductor's renowned 74LVC family of low-voltage CMOS logic devices. This IC is engineered for high-performance and low-power applications, making it a fundamental component in modern digital design for signal storage, synchronization, and data transfer.
A defining characteristic of this flip-flop is its wide supply voltage range from 1.65 V to 5.5 V. This flexibility allows it to seamlessly interface with both modern low-voltage microcontrollers and legacy 5V systems, providing significant design versatility. Despite its single-gate packaging, it incorporates overvoltage tolerant inputs, permitting input signals to exceed the VCC supply voltage—a critical feature for robust operation in mixed-voltage environments.

The device is designed for high-speed operation, with propagation delays typically just a few nanoseconds. This ensures minimal impact on timing performance in high-frequency circuits. Furthermore, its extremely low power consumption, even at high frequencies, is a hallmark of the advanced CMOS technology used in its construction. The output stage features a balanced 24 mA drive strength, enabling it to directly drive relatively high loads or multiple inputs without requiring a buffer.
Housed in a space-saving SOT353 (SC-88A) package, the 74LVC1G80GW is ideal for portable and miniaturized electronics where board real estate is at a premium. Its high noise immunity ensures reliable operation in electrically noisy environments, a necessity for automotive, industrial, and consumer applications.
Typical use cases include its role as a basic 1-bit memory cell, for synchronizing asynchronous signals, in simple state machines, and as a frequency divider (by connecting the inverted output `~Q` back to the `D` input).
